Abstract

The utility model relates to the technical field of sewing machines, and provides an improved front trouser pocket welt stitching device which comprises a sewing machine body, a longitudinal guide rail arranged on the sewing machine body, a transverse guide rail, a base, a front trouser pocket welt stitching device, a positioning clutch mechanism, an extension rail and a transmission mechanism, wherein one end of the extension rail is arranged in the transverse guide rail of the sewing machine body and is arranged in parallel with the transverse guide rail, the transmission mechanism is connected with and drives a base of the front trouser pocket welt stitching device to transversely slide on the extension rail, the positioning clutch mechanism comprises a positioning seat and a clutch seat, the positioning seat is fixedly arranged on the upper surface of the base, the clutch seat is arranged on the base of the front trouser pocket welt stitching device and is positioned above the positioning seat, and the clutch seat can be locked with the positioning seat to position or loosened to be in clutch connection. The utility model solves the problems of complicated modification structure and high manufacturing cost of the existing front trouser pocket welt stitching device which moves out of a knitting needle working area for feeding.

Technical Field
The utility model relates to the technical field of sewing machines, in particular to an improved front trouser pocket welt sewing device.
Background
Trousers are one of the daily indispensable articles for use of people, trousers generally all have preceding trousers bag and back trousers bag, not only play the effect of carrying article, play the effect of decoration more, wherein the opening part of preceding trousers bag can be sewed up a hem usually and make trousers bag border non-deformable with by wearing and tearing and play the decoration effect, preceding trousers bag will be earlier bag cloth in the manufacture process, trousers piece and hem are sewed up together, sew up hem back in adjacent position department again, it can make trousers piece and hem hide to sew up like this, can make the deckle edge of hem after the turn-ups more level and more smooth again. At present, the mode of manually sewing up the back flanging and then sewing up is often adopted for operation, so that not only is sewing efficiency low, but also the conditions of folds and different lengths of sewing lines can occur. Along with sewing machine's development, some devices through artifical material loading and turn-ups and automatic sewing have appeared on the market, mainly send sack cloth, trousers piece and welt pressfitting and clamp to the sewing machine below and sew up, improved sutural efficiency greatly and unified the length of suture, the problem of fold still can appear in the artifical turn-ups, can influence holistic machining efficiency simultaneously, can't satisfy manufacturer's actual demand. The trouser pocket welt stitching device is suitable for the operation, such as Chinese patent documents: CN202120103091.7 discloses an automatic flanging device for front trouser pocket welt stitching, which comprises a machine base, a connecting plate and a machine head, wherein the machine head comprises a press plate, the left side and the right side of the press plate are respectively backwards provided with an extension plate, the front end of the press plate is provided with a press groove, a welt press plate is arranged in the press groove, a welt press plate seat is arranged behind the press groove, a welt press plate cylinder is arranged on the connecting plate and connected with the welt press plate seat, a flanging frame is arranged in front of the welt press plate, the left end and the right end of the flanging frame are respectively backwards provided with a flanging connecting plate, the middle part of the flanging connecting plate is provided with a long hole, a gasket is arranged in the long hole, a flanging connecting and fixing plate is arranged above the flanging connecting plate, the flanging connecting and fixing plate is pressed on the gasket and connected with the press plate through a flanging connecting and fixing plate screw, a gap is formed between the flanging connecting and the press plate to enable the flanging connecting plate to slide along the direction of the long hole, a flanging cylinder is arranged on the extension plate, the flanging cylinder is connected with one end of the flanging connecting plate. Although the processing efficiency of the front trouser pocket is improved, the automatic flanging device for sewing the welt of the front trouser pocket needs to be moved out of the working position of a knitting needle of a sewing machine when the front trouser pocket is fed, the conventional method is that one side wall of a machine table of the sewing machine is damaged, a movable guide rail of a working table inside the machine table is modified and lengthened, and then the automatic flanging device for sewing the welt of the front trouser pocket can be moved to the outer side through a modified lengthened track to feed. The method has the disadvantages of great difficulty in modifying the machine, poor condition caused by breaking one side machine wall, complex modification, high manufacturing cost and stable and downward sliding of the whole structure of the machine.
SUMMERY OF THE UTILITY MODEL
Therefore, in order to solve the above problems, the utility model provides an improved front trouser pocket welt stitching device which has a simple structure and can realize outward feeding without breaking the side wall of a sewing machine table.
In order to solve the technical problem, the utility model adopts the following scheme: an improved front trouser pocket welt stitching device comprises a sewing machine body, a longitudinal guide rail, a transverse guide rail, a base and a front trouser belt welt stitching device, wherein the longitudinal guide rail, the transverse guide rail, the base and the front trouser belt welt stitching device are arranged on the sewing machine body, the front trouser belt welt stitching device is arranged on the base and can be transversely and longitudinally moved through the longitudinal guide rail and the transverse guide rail, the improved front trouser pocket welt stitching device also comprises a positioning clutch mechanism, an extending rail and a transmission mechanism, one end of the extension track is arranged in a transverse guide rail of the sewing machine body and is parallel to the transverse guide rail, the transmission mechanism is connected with and drives the base of the front trouser belt welt stitching device to transversely slide on the extension track, the positioning clutch mechanism comprises a positioning seat and a clutch seat, the positioning seat is fixedly arranged on the upper surface of the base, the clutch seat is arranged on the base of the front trouser belt welt stitching device and is positioned above the positioning seat, and the clutch seat can be locked, positioned or loosened to be in clutch connection with the positioning seat.
The supporting seat is arranged on one side of the sewing machine body in a longitudinally movable mode through the longitudinal rail.
In a further improvement, the transmission mechanism comprises a driving mechanism and a conveying belt, the base of the front trouser belt welt stitching device is fixedly arranged on the conveying belt, and the driving mechanism is connected with and drives the conveying belt to rotate so as to drive the base of the front trouser belt welt stitching device to transversely slide on the extension track.
In a further improvement, the driving mechanism is a driving motor.
In a further improvement, the upper surface of the positioning seat is provided with a positioning groove, the lower surface of the clutch seat is provided with a bulge part which can be pressed down or lifted up and is matched with the positioning groove of the positioning seat, and the clutch seat can be locked, positioned or released to be separated and clutch-connected through the matching of the bulge part and the positioning groove of the positioning seat.
In a further improvement, the clutch seat is provided with a pressing cylinder, and an output shaft of the pressing cylinder is connected with the protruding part.
By adopting the technical scheme, the utility model has the beneficial effects that: the original structure is kept by arranging a positioning clutch mechanism, an extension track and a transmission mechanism to be matched with a longitudinal guide rail, a transverse guide rail and a base on a sewing machine body, a front trouser belt welt sewing device is arranged on the base and can be transversely and longitudinally moved on the sewing machine body through the longitudinal guide rail and the transverse guide rail, a positioning seat is fixedly arranged on the upper surface of the base, a clutch seat is arranged on a machine base of the front trouser belt welt sewing device and is positioned above the positioning seat, the clutch seat can be locked, positioned or separated and separated from and connected with the positioning seat in a loosening way, so that the front trouser belt welt sewing device can be locked on the original structure with the base on the sewing machine body to carry out sewing work, the clutch seat can also be separated from the positioning seat, and the front trouser belt welt sewing device is partially inserted into the transverse guide rail arranged in the sewing machine body and the extension track arranged in parallel with the transverse guide rail moves outwards to leave a sewing work area of the sewing machine, meanwhile, the front trouser belt welt stitching device slides to the vacant position at the other end of the extension track, which extends out of one side of the sewing machine body, to feed, and after the feeding is finished, the front trouser belt welt stitching device returns to the sewing machine sewing working area to control the clutch seat and the positioning seat to lock, thus realizing the sewing work The supporting seat and the longitudinal rail are matched to effectively enhance the supporting strength of the other end of the epitaxial rail for feeding, so that the stability of the whole structure is further improved, and the device can be widely popularized and applied.

Detailed Description
The utility model will now be further described with reference to the accompanying drawings and specific embodiments, wherein the front waistband welt stitching device is disclosed in the Chinese patent documents: 202120103091.7, 202120103092.1, etc., and the structure of the existing front waistband welt stitching device is not described in detail, but only the new design in the application is described in detail.
Referring to fig. 1 and 2, a preferred improved front trouser pocket welt sewing device of the present invention comprises a sewing machine body 1, a longitudinal guide rail 11, a transverse guide rail 12, a base 13, a front trouser belt welt sewing device 2, a positioning clutch mechanism 3, an extension rail 4, a support rail 5, a support seat 6, a longitudinal rail 7 and a transmission mechanism 8, the front trouser belt welt sewing device 2 is arranged on the base 13 and is transversely and longitudinally movably arranged on the sewing machine body 1 via the longitudinal guide rail 11 and the transverse guide rail 12, one end of the extension rail 4 is arranged in the transverse guide rail 12 of the sewing machine body 1 and is parallel to the transverse guide rail 12, the other end of the extension rail 4 is slidably arranged on the support rail 5, the support rail 5 is transversely movably arranged on the support seat 6, the support seat 6 is longitudinally movably arranged on one side of the sewing machine body 1 via the longitudinal rail 7, the transmission mechanism 8 is connected with and drives the base 21 of the front waistband welt stitching device 2 to transversely slide on the extension track 4, the transmission mechanism 8 comprises a driving mechanism 81 and a conveyor belt 82, the base 21 of the front waistband welt stitching device 2 is fixedly arranged on the conveyor belt, the driving mechanism 81 is arranged at one end of the extension track 4 and connected with and drives the conveyor belt 82 to rotate so as to drive the base 21 of the front waistband welt stitching device 2 to transversely slide on the extension track 4, the driving mechanism 81 is a driving motor, the positioning and clutch mechanism 3 comprises a positioning seat 31 and a clutch seat 32, the positioning seat 31 is fixedly arranged on the upper surface of the base 13, the clutch seat 32 is arranged on the base 21 of the front waistband welt stitching device 2, the clutch seat 32 is positioned above the positioning seat 31, the upper surface of the positioning seat 31 is provided with a positioning groove, the lower surface of the clutch seat 32 is provided with a protruding part which can be pressed down or lifted up and is matched with the positioning groove of the positioning seat 31, the clutch seat 32 can be locked, positioned or released to be in clutch connection through the matching of the convex part and the positioning groove of the positioning seat 31, and an output shaft connecting convex part of a down-pressing cylinder and a down-pressing cylinder is arranged on the clutch seat 32.
The positioning clutch mechanism can also be an elastic mechanism which can realize the locking and the separation between the front trouser belt welt stitching device and the upper base of the sewing machine body by the same technology, wherein the protruding part of the clutch seat can also be driven by the output shaft of the pressing oil cylinder, and the supporting track, the supporting seat and the longitudinal track are not arranged, so that the integral strength of the extending track is better ensured and the front trouser belt welt stitching device is convenient to be stable during feeding.
